Output 37502aebf70d93827496f24614e711b6bf1ceb724b0cd67e010d702a880d024d:24

value
115350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2a9ea2b0ee174587f9bdbb4916983b15de7743b OP_EQUAL
address
3LtuNi8711jqWU7JJgkpeiiYGQNjcEyUf1
transaction
37502aebf70d93827496f24614e711b6bf1ceb724b0cd67e010d702a880d024d
spent
true